            "identifier": "Trichothiodystrophy 1, photosensitive.",
            "acronym": "TTD1.",
            "accession": "DI-01104",
            "synonyms": "IBIDS syndrome.; Ichthyosiform erythroderma with hair abnormality and mental and growth retardation.; Ichthyosis, congenital, with trichothiodystrophy.; Ichthyosis with brittle hair, intellectual impairment, decreased fertility and short stature.; PIBIDS syndrome.; Tay syndrome.; Trichothiodystrophy photosensitive.; Trichothiodystrophy with congenital ichthyosis.; TTDP.; ",
            "cross_references": "MeSH; D054463.",
            "definition": "A form of trichothiodystrophy, an autosomal recessive disease characterized by sulfur-deficient brittle hair and multisystem variable abnormalities. The spectrum of clinical features varies from mild disease with only hair involvement to severe disease with cutaneous, neurologic and profound developmental defects. Ichthyosis, intellectual and developmental disabilities, decreased fertility, abnormal characteristics at birth, ocular abnormalities, short stature, and infections are common manifestations. There are both photosensitive and non-photosensitive forms of the disorder. TTD1 patients manifest cutaneous photosensitivity. ",

            "identifier": "Trichothiodystrophy 7, non-photosensitive.",
            "acronym": "TTD7.",
            "accession": "DI-05638",
            "synonyms": null,
            "cross_references": "MeSH; D054463.",
            "definition": "A form of trichothiodystrophy, a disease characterized by sulfur- deficient brittle hair and multisystem variable abnormalities. The spectrum of clinical features varies from mild disease with only hair involvement to severe disease with cutaneous, neurologic and profound developmental defects. Ichthyosis, intellectual and developmental disabilities, decreased fertility, abnormal characteristics at birth, ocular abnormalities, short stature, and infections are common manifestations. There are both photosensitive and non-photosensitive forms of the disorder. TTD7 patients do not manifest cutaneous photosensitivity. They have cysteine- and threonine-deficient hair with alternating light and dark 'tiger-tail' banding pattern observed under polarization microscopy. Inheritance pattern is autosomal recessive. ",

            "identifier": "Trimethylaminuria.",
            "acronym": "TMAU.",
            "accession": "DI-02389",
            "synonyms": "Fish-odor syndrome.; MeSH; D008661.; ",
            "cross_references": "MedGen; C0342739.",
            "definition": "Inborn error of metabolism associated with an offensive body odor and caused by deficiency of FMO-mediated N-oxidation of amino- trimethylamine (TMA) derived from foodstuffs. Affected individuals excrete relatively large amounts of TMA in their urine, sweat, and breath, and exhibit a fishy body odor characteristic of the malodorous free amine. ",

            "identifier": "Tropical calcific pancreatitis.",
            "acronym": "TCP.",
            "accession": "DI-02394",
            "synonyms": null,
            "cross_references": "MedGen; C1842402.",
            "definition": "Idiopathic, juvenile, nonalcoholic form of chronic pancreatitis widely prevalent in several tropical countries. It can be associated with fibrocalculous pancreatic diabetes (FCPD) depending on both environmental and genetic factors. TCP differs from alcoholic pancreatitis by a much younger age of onset, pancreatic calcification, a high incidence of insulin dependent but ketosis resistant diabetes mellitus, and an exceptionally high incidence of pancreatic cancer.             "identifier": "Tuberous sclerosis 1.",
            "acronym": "TSC1.",
            "accession": "DI-01106",
            "synonyms": "Bourneville syndrome.; TS.; Tuberous sclerosis.; Tuberous sclerosis complex.; ",
            "cross_references": "MeSH; D014402.",
            "definition": "An autosomal dominant multi-system disorder that affects especially the brain, kidneys, heart, and skin. It is characterized by hamartomas (benign overgrowths predominantly of a cell or tissue type that occurs normally in the organ) and hamartias (developmental abnormalities of tissue combination). Clinical manifestations include epilepsy, learning difficulties, behavioral problems, and skin lesions. Seizures can be intractable and premature death can occur from a variety of disease-associated causes. ",
